Step 1 – Ensure Safety and Call 911 Immediately

After a T-bone accident, the first moments are often filled with shock and disorientation. The sudden side impact can leave accident victims dazed and unsure if they are injured. That’s why your priority must always be safety:

  1. Move to safety– Get yourself and passengers out of traffic if possible.
  2. Turn on hazard lights – Make your vehicle visible to oncoming drivers.
  3. Check for severe injuries – Look for anyone who needs immediate medical attention.

Next, call 911 right away. This step serves two purposes:

  • Emergency responders provide urgent medical care to those in need, catching hidden injuries like internal bleeding or concussions.
  • Police officers create an official police report, documenting the accident scene, vehicle damage, and witness statements—critical evidence for any claim.

By immediately calling for help, you protect your health and legal rights.

Step 3 – Document Everything at the Accident Scene

When you’ve been involved in a T-bone accident, gathering evidence immediately can distinguish between a strong claim and one that insurers minimize. Because memories fade and scenes change quickly, documenting every detail ensures you have proof of what happened. In a T-bone collision, these critical pieces of evidence will support your claim:

  • Eyewitness statements – Get names and contact details of anyone who saw the crash.
  • Photos and videos – Capture vehicle damage, skid marks, vehicle position of impact, the intersection, and traffic signals.
  • Traffic camera or residential surveillance footage – These recordings can show which driver had the green or red light.
  • Vehicle details – Document airbag deployment, seat belt use, and possible vehicle defects such as bad brakes or a stuck accelerator.
  • Accident location details – Note traffic signal timing, stop signs, and conditions like weather or road hazards.

Securing these critical pieces of evidence immediately strengthens your case. The more documentation you have, the harder it is for insurance companies to dispute your claim.

Step 4 – Be Careful With What You Say

After a serious crash, many accident victims instinctively apologize or try to explain what happened. But even a casual remark can be twisted into an admission of fault. In California, comparative fault rules mean that even if you share some responsibility, you can still recover compensation, but your liability percentage simply reduces your award.
